#!/usr/bin/env python3
|
|
"""
|
|
Etherpad MySQL dry-run analyzer.
|
|
|
|
Read-only:
|
|
- connects to MySQL,
|
|
- inspects the Etherpad `store` table,
|
|
- counts key prefixes,
|
|
- enumerates pads,
|
|
- searches for ep_mypads-related metadata,
|
|
- writes a JSON report,
|
|
- performs no INSERT/UPDATE/DELETE operations.
|
|
|
|
Dependency:
|
|
pip install mysql-connector-python
|
|
"""
|
|
|
|
from __future__ import annotations
|
|
|
|
import argparse
|
|
import json
|
|
import logging
|
|
import re
|
|
import sys
|
|
from collections import Counter
|
|
from dataclasses import asdict, dataclass
|
|
from pathlib import Path
|
|
from typing import Any
|
|
|
|
import mysql.connector
|
|
from mysql.connector import Error as MySQLError
|
|
|
|
|
|
LOG = logging.getLogger("etherpad-dry-run")
|
|
|
|
PAD_BASE_RE = re.compile(r"^pad:(.+)$")
|
|
PAD_CHILD_MARKERS = (
|
|
":revs:",
|
|
":chat:",
|
|
":readonly:",
|
|
)
|
|
|
|
|
|
@dataclass
|
|
class PadInfo:
|
|
pad_id: str
|
|
head: int | None
|
|
text_preview: str | None
|
|
has_mypads_reference: bool
|
|
|
|
|
|
def parse_args() -> argparse.Namespace:
|
|
parser = argparse.ArgumentParser(
|
|
description="Read-only analysis of an Etherpad MySQL database."
|
|
)
|
|
parser.add_argument("--host", required=True, help="MySQL host")
|
|
parser.add_argument("--port", type=int, default=3306, help="MySQL port")
|
|
parser.add_argument("--user", required=True, help="MySQL user")
|
|
parser.add_argument("--password", required=True, help="MySQL password")
|
|
parser.add_argument("--database", required=True, help="MySQL database name")
|
|
parser.add_argument("--table", default="store", help="Etherpad store table")
|
|
parser.add_argument(
|
|
"--output",
|
|
default="etherpad-dry-run-report.json",
|
|
help="Path to the generated JSON report.",
|
|
)
|
|
parser.add_argument(
|
|
"--sample-limit",
|
|
type=int,
|
|
default=30,
|
|
help="Maximum number of ep_mypads-related records included in the report.",
|
|
)
|
|
parser.add_argument(
|
|
"--pad-limit",
|
|
type=int,
|
|
default=0,
|
|
help="Maximum number of pads to inspect; 0 means all.",
|
|
)
|
|
parser.add_argument("-v", "--verbose", action="store_true")
|
|
return parser.parse_args()
|
|
|
|
|
|
def validate_identifier(identifier: str, label: str) -> str:
|
|
if not re.fullmatch(r"[A-Za-z0-9_]+", identifier):
|
|
raise ValueError(f"Unsafe {label}: {identifier!r}")
|
|
return identifier
|
|
|
|
|
|
def decode_json(value: str) -> Any:
|
|
try:
|
|
return json.loads(value)
|
|
except (TypeError, json.JSONDecodeError):
|
|
return None
|
|
|
|
|
|
def extract_pad_text(value: str) -> tuple[int | None, str | None]:
|
|
"""
|
|
Extracts only the current atext preview already present in pad:<id>.
|
|
It does not reconstruct historical changesets.
|
|
"""
|
|
obj = decode_json(value)
|
|
if not isinstance(obj, dict):
|
|
return None, None
|
|
|
|
head = obj.get("head")
|
|
if not isinstance(head, int):
|
|
head = None
|
|
|
|
text: str | None = None
|
|
atext = obj.get("atext")
|
|
if isinstance(atext, dict) and isinstance(atext.get("text"), str):
|
|
text = atext["text"]
|
|
elif isinstance(obj.get("text"), str):
|
|
text = obj["text"]
|
|
|
|
if text is not None:
|
|
text = text.replace("\r", "")
|
|
text = text[:300]
|
|
|
|
return head, text
|
|
|
|
|
|
def query_all(cursor, sql: str, params: tuple[Any, ...] = ()) -> list[tuple]:
|
|
cursor.execute(sql, params)
|
|
return list(cursor.fetchall())
|
|
|
|
|
|
def main() -> int:
|
|
args = parse_args()
|
|
logging.basicConfig(
|
|
level=logging.DEBUG if args.verbose else logging.INFO,
|
|
format="%(levelname)s: %(message)s",
|
|
)
|
|
|
|
try:
|
|
table = validate_identifier(args.table, "table name")
|
|
database = validate_identifier(args.database, "database name")
|
|
except ValueError as exc:
|
|
LOG.error("%s", exc)
|
|
return 2
|
|
|
|
connection = None
|
|
try:
|
|
LOG.info("Connecting to %s:%s/%s", args.host, args.port, database)
|
|
connection = mysql.connector.connect(
|
|
host=args.host,
|
|
port=args.port,
|
|
user=args.user,
|
|
password=args.password or "",
|
|
database=database,
|
|
charset="utf8mb4",
|
|
use_unicode=True,
|
|
autocommit=False,
|
|
connection_timeout=10,
|
|
)
|
|
|
|
# Explicit read-only transaction. No write statements are issued.
|
|
connection.start_transaction(readonly=True, consistent_snapshot=True)
|
|
cursor = connection.cursor()
|
|
|
|
cursor.execute(
|
|
"""
|
|
SELECT COUNT(*)
|
|
FROM information_schema.tables
|
|
WHERE table_schema = %s AND table_name = %s
|
|
""",
|
|
(database, table),
|
|
)
|
|
if cursor.fetchone()[0] != 1:
|
|
LOG.error("Table `%s`.`%s` does not exist", database, table)
|
|
return 3
|
|
|
|
quoted_table = f"`{table}`"
|
|
|
|
LOG.info("Reading key statistics")
|
|
total_records = query_all(cursor, f"SELECT COUNT(*) FROM {quoted_table}")[0][0]
|
|
|
|
prefix_rows = query_all(
|
|
cursor,
|
|
f"""
|
|
SELECT SUBSTRING_INDEX(`key`, ':', 1) AS prefix, COUNT(*) AS amount
|
|
FROM {quoted_table}
|
|
GROUP BY prefix
|
|
ORDER BY amount DESC, prefix ASC
|
|
""",
|
|
)
|
|
prefix_counts = {str(prefix): int(amount) for prefix, amount in prefix_rows}
|
|
|
|
LOG.info("Finding base pad records")
|
|
pad_rows = query_all(
|
|
cursor,
|
|
f"""
|
|
SELECT `key`, `value`
|
|
FROM {quoted_table}
|
|
WHERE `key` LIKE 'pad:%%'
|
|
ORDER BY `key`
|
|
""",
|
|
)
|
|
|
|
base_pad_rows: list[tuple[str, str]] = []
|
|
for key, value in pad_rows:
|
|
if any(marker in key for marker in PAD_CHILD_MARKERS):
|
|
continue
|
|
match = PAD_BASE_RE.match(key)
|
|
if match:
|
|
base_pad_rows.append((key, value))
|
|
|
|
if args.pad_limit > 0:
|
|
base_pad_rows = base_pad_rows[: args.pad_limit]
|
|
|
|
LOG.info("Searching for ep_mypads metadata")
|
|
mypads_rows = query_all(
|
|
cursor,
|
|
f"""
|
|
SELECT `key`, `value`
|
|
FROM {quoted_table}
|
|
WHERE LOWER(`key`) LIKE '%%mypads%%'
|
|
OR LOWER(`key`) LIKE '%%folder%%'
|
|
OR LOWER(`key`) LIKE '%%workspace%%'
|
|
OR LOWER(`key`) LIKE '%%userpads%%'
|
|
OR LOWER(`value`) LIKE '%%mypads%%'
|
|
ORDER BY `key`
|
|
LIMIT %s
|
|
""",
|
|
(args.sample_limit,),
|
|
)
|
|
|
|
mypads_blob = "\n".join(
|
|
f"{key}\n{value}" for key, value in mypads_rows
|
|
).lower()
|
|
|
|
pads: list[PadInfo] = []
|
|
for key, value in base_pad_rows:
|
|
pad_id = key[4:]
|
|
head, preview = extract_pad_text(value)
|
|
pads.append(
|
|
PadInfo(
|
|
pad_id=pad_id,
|
|
head=head,
|
|
text_preview=preview,
|
|
has_mypads_reference=pad_id.lower() in mypads_blob,
|
|
)
|
|
)
|
|
|
|
child_type_counts = Counter()
|
|
for key, _ in pad_rows:
|
|
if ":revs:" in key:
|
|
child_type_counts["revisions"] += 1
|
|
elif ":chat:" in key:
|
|
child_type_counts["chat_messages"] += 1
|
|
elif ":readonly:" in key:
|
|
child_type_counts["readonly_mappings"] += 1
|
|
|
|
likely_workspace_pads = [p.pad_id for p in pads if p.has_mypads_reference]
|
|
likely_normal_pads = [p.pad_id for p in pads if not p.has_mypads_reference]
|
|
|
|
report = {
|
|
"mode": "dry-run",
|
|
"read_only": True,
|
|
"source": {
|
|
"host": args.host,
|
|
"port": args.port,
|
|
"database": database,
|
|
"table": table,
|
|
},
|
|
"summary": {
|
|
"total_store_records": total_records,
|
|
"base_pads_inspected": len(pads),
|
|
"likely_workspace_pads": len(likely_workspace_pads),
|
|
"likely_normal_pads": len(likely_normal_pads),
|
|
"mypads_metadata_samples": len(mypads_rows),
|
|
},
|
|
"prefix_counts": prefix_counts,
|
|
"etherpad_child_record_counts": dict(child_type_counts),
|
|
"classification_warning": (
|
|
"Workspace classification is heuristic. It only checks whether a pad ID "
|
|
"appears in sampled ep_mypads-related records. No data is written."
|
|
),
|
|
"likely_workspace_pad_ids": likely_workspace_pads,
|
|
"likely_normal_pad_ids": likely_normal_pads,
|
|
"pads": [asdict(p) for p in pads],
|
|
"mypads_metadata_samples": [
|
|
{
|
|
"key": key,
|
|
"decoded_json": decode_json(value),
|
|
"raw_preview": value[:2000],
|
|
}
|
|
for key, value in mypads_rows
|
|
],
|
|
}
|
|
|
|
output = Path(args.output)
|
|
output.write_text(
|
|
json.dumps(report, ensure_ascii=False, indent=2),
|
|
encoding="utf-8",
|
|
)
|
|
|
|
connection.rollback()
|
|
|
|
print()
|
|
print("DRY-RUN SUMMARY")
|
|
print(f"Store records: {total_records}")
|
|
print(f"Base pads inspected: {len(pads)}")
|
|
print(f"Likely workspace pads: {len(likely_workspace_pads)}")
|
|
print(f"Likely normal pads: {len(likely_normal_pads)}")
|
|
print(f"MyPads metadata samples: {len(mypads_rows)}")
|
|
print(f"Report: {output.resolve()}")
|
|
print()
|
|
print("No database changes were made.")
|
|
return 0
|
|
|
|
except MySQLError as exc:
|
|
LOG.error("MySQL error: %s", exc)
|
|
if connection is not None:
|
|
connection.rollback()
|
|
return 4
|
|
except OSError as exc:
|
|
LOG.error("File error: %s", exc)
|
|
if connection is not None:
|
|
connection.rollback()
|
|
return 5
|
|
finally:
|
|
if connection is not None and connection.is_connected():
|
|
connection.close()
|
|
|
|
|
|
if __name__ == "__main__":
|
|
sys.exit(main()) |
